Company Description
Wir leben in einer Zeit mit fantastischen digitalen Möglichkeiten, aber auch der Herausforderung, die Verbindung zwischen Marken und Konsument*innen neu zu gestalten. Genau das tun wir: Für unsere Kunden finden wir als Agentur für die digitale Welt innerhalb eines internationalen Netzwerks täglich neue und bessere Wege, um Menschen mit Marken und Menschen miteinander zu verbinden. #CreateBetterConnections
Unser Team setzt sich aus den unterschiedlichsten Talenten zusammen – gemeinsam ist uns allen aber der Mut, stets neue Wege zu gehen. Deutschlandweit und unabhängig von unseren Standorten in Berlin,Düsseldorf, Frankfurt, Hamburg, Köln und München arbeiten du und deine künftigen Kolleg*innen, unsere Unicorns, für Kunden wie Disney, Kärcher, Visa, Nivea, GSK oder das Bundesministerium für Arbeit und Soziales.
Für unsere Kunden liefern wir alles, was es heute braucht: Beratung, Kreation, UX, Content, Social, Performance, CRM, Commerce und Data sowie Plattformen, IT & Softwareentwicklung.
Zur Unterstützung unseres Teams suchen wir eine*n CommerceTools Developer (m/w/d).
Job Description
Du bist ein erfahrener Entwickler/Entwicklerin, der/die sich auf die Entwicklung und Umsetzung komplexer, skalierbarer Architekturen spezialisiert hat (MACH: Microservices, API-first, Cloud Native, Headless).
Du analysierst Kundenanforderungen auf technische und fachliche Machbarkeit und entwickelst moderne E-Commerce-Lösungen auf Basis von Commercetools.
Du arbeitest eng mit interdisziplinären Teams zusammen, um maßgeschneiderte Lösungen zu schaffen.
Deine Aufgaben umfassen zum Beispiel die Erstellung und Priorisierung von User Stories, Aufwandsschätzungen sowie die Teilnahme an Sprint-Planungen, Reviews und Retrospektiven.
Du optimierst und konfigurierst Systeme für maximale Leistung und Skalierbarkeit und nutzt dabei moderne Technologien.
Du setzt iterative Entwicklungsprozesse ein, von der Entwicklung von MVPs bis hin zu voll funktionsfähigen Systemen.
Du arbeitest mit Technologien wie Java, Node.js (z. B. Spring, Express, NestJS), RESTful- und GraphQL-APIs, SQL/NoSQL-Datenbanken, Docker, Kubernetes und serverlosen Funktionen.
Du verwendest Tools wie Maven, Gradle, npm/yarn sowie CI-Systeme und implementierst Authentifizierungslösungen (z. B. Auth0).
Qualifications
- Fundierte Kenntnisse in serverseitiger Programmierung mit Java oder Node.js sowie in Frameworks wie Spring, Express oder NestJS.
- Erfahrung mit Microservices-Architekturen, Containerisierung (Docker, Kubernetes) und serverlosen Funktionen.
- Umfassendes Know-how in APIs (RESTful, GraphQL), Datenbankmanagement (SQL/NoSQL) und CI/CD-Pipelines.
- Geübt in Backend-Testmethoden und -tools sowie Grundkenntnissen in Frontend-Technologien (z. B. JavaScript, HTML5).
- Vertraut mit Authentifizierungs- und Autorisierungssystemen wie Auth0.
- Erfahrung in agilen Entwicklungsmethoden, insbesondere Scrum, mit einem Fokus auf kollaborative und iterative Arbeitsprozesse.
- Kenntnisse in Build-Tools wie Maven, Gradle oder npm/yarn sowie in der Integration von ERP-/CRM-Systemen und der Konfiguration von CI-Systemen.
- Zertifiziert in Commercetools und nachweislich erfolgreich in der Umsetzung robuster ECommerce-Systeme.
- Du bist ein proaktiver Teamplayer mit starken Führungs-, Mentoring- und Kommunikationsfähigkeiten.
- Du arbeitest gerne eng mit Kunden und Projektteams zusammen, um innovative, kundenzentrierte Lösungen zu liefern.
- Du kannst technische Konzepte effektiv und verständlich für technische und nicht-technische Stakeholder aufbereiten.
- Du arbeitest strukturiert, lösungsorientiert und bringst eine Leidenschaft für Innovation sowie kontinuierliche Verbesserung mit.
Additional Information
Wir arbeiten hybrid.
Du kannst sowohl remote als auch in unseren zentral gelegenen Offices arbeiten.
Wir pflegen eine offene Kultur.
Diversität, Toleranz und respektvoller Umgang sind uns wichtig und werden bei uns tagtäglich gelebt.
Wir bieten echte Perspektiven.
Wir möchten, dass du dich sukzessive weiterbildest und an Expertise dazugewinnst. Unsere internationale und stetig wachsende Learning-Plattform bietet dafür eine erstklassige Basis.
Wir ermöglichen internationale Erfahrungen.
Mit unserem “Work Your World”-Programm kannst du im Ausland arbeiten und viele andere Unicorns treffen.
Wir geben dir die Flexibilität, die du brauchst.
Ob du in Teilzeit arbeiten möchtest oder flexible Arbeitszeiten brauchst, wir finden eine individuelle Regelung.
Wir möchten, dass du dich bei uns rundum wohlfühlst.
Neben Teamevents, kulturellen Initiativen und Agenturfesten kannst du dich auf zahlreiche Well-Being-Angebote freuen.
Wir unterstützen dich ganz individuell!
Unser Employee Assistance Program bietet dir individuelle Beratung und Unterstützung in allen Lebenslagen, ob beruflich oder privat.
Klingt gut für dich? Bestens! Und – pssssst! - auch wenn du nicht alle Qualifikationen mitbringst, trau dich! Wir freuen uns auf deine Bewerbung, die uns zeigt, was du kannst, was du lernen willst, was du verdienen möchtest und ab wann du mit uns durchstarten kannst.
Und noch etwas: Menschen mit Behinderung sind bei uns immer herzlich willkommen und werden bei gleicher Eignung bevorzugt berücksichtigt.
Wir freuen uns auf dich!